Can you imagine being a lawyer in a high-profile murder case, and then being told by the Court of Appeals that you can't leave the case even though your mother is dying of cancer? We're going to unravel the ethical knots in the case of Katarina Voss, Michael Draven, and David Runyon, who were convicted for the murder of Corey Voss.
